Train Operations resume after curfew

(UTV | COLOMBO) – Sri Lanka Railways says that with the lifting of the curfew trains will operate as usual on Thursday (14).

General Manager of Sri Lanka Railways Dhammika Jayasundara said that the train services resumed from 5.00 AM today (14).

The Sri Lanka Transport Board (SLTB) says that buses will be operating today (14) as usual.

However, the Lanka Private Bus Owners’ Association said that the private bus services have been disrupted today (14).
